About disease, Cloudy eye

One or both eyes clouded over and take on a whitish appearance. Fishes may show signs of distress and be off-colour.

Physical Symptoms

  • Eyes become clouded

Behavioural Symptoms

  • Distress/Off Colour

Treatments

Treat for Oödinium parasite

If you observe Fine Yellow/Rusty colored film on the skin. Or Skin peeling off then the cause would be Oödinium parasite. Discontinue carbon filteration during the treatment.

Add aquarium salt

Good water condition helps to minimize incidence of cloud eye. It is recommended to use small amount of aquarium salt.
